Rev. Cynthia Lee, age 74, of Meridian, passed away unexpectedly on June 29, 2021.

Funeral services will be 11 a.m. Friday, July 9, 2021, at the United Methodist Church in Cranfills Gap. Visitation will be from 5:00 p.m. until 7:00 p.m., Thursday, July 8, 2021, at Lawson Funeral Home in Meridian. Rev. Brian Brice, Rev. Sheridan Priddy and Rev. Kevin Anderson will officiate. Pallbearers will be David Clemens, Weldon Hamilton, Joe Hutchinson, Jamie Hutchinson, Mark Day and Brandon Lee. Honorary Pallbearers are Gavin and Garrett Lee.

Cynthia was born on August 15, 1946, to Francis and Alma Hodnefield in Eldora, Iowa. She graduated from Northern Iowa University and taught elementary school in Galesburg Illinois, where she met Myron Lee. The couple was married May 23, 1970, at the Lutheran Church in Radcliffe, Iowa.

Cynthia began her ministerial career in 1983 at a small church near Galesburg. The family, now with two sons, moved to Cleburne in 1985. Cynthia graduated from (Methodist) Brite Divinity School at TCU with her Masters of Divinity, in 1989 and was an associate pastor in Cleburne and later in Ft. Worth. She transferred to her first appointment was Abbott in 1991. She served in numerous area churches before arriving in Meridian. She retired to the ranch in 2011 and they began raising sheep.

Cynthia was an avid seamstress and has made many “pretzel pillows” and lap throws which she donated to nursing homes in the area.

She was a loving wife, mother and grandmother (“Nana”), always putting family and others before herself. She was active in the Meridian Lions Club and the Norwegian Society in Bosque County.

Cynthia was preceded in death by her parents Francis and Alma Hodnefield; brother, Ragene Hodnefield; and son, Eirik Lee.

She is survived by husband Myron; son, Brandon Lee (Paula); grandsons Gavin and Garrett; sister, Kathryn Henderson; and numerous other relatives and beloved friends.
